“What’s the measure of a successful writer?”

You’ll notice that same question is asked in several of the author interviews I do. There’s a good reason for that. So many authors and writers get hung up on successful as it is defined by someone else. They write a novel and instantly think they have to sell as many copies as Stephen King or Dan Brown. It doesn’t mean a new author can’t have that type of success, it simply means perhaps getting a book deal is what makes you successful. Or getting that book out of your head and down on the page. Or simply hearing from a small group of fans that you have touched their lives. All of these things mean success.
